With Vincent Jackson hurt, the Tampa Bay Buccaneers are thin at receiver, outside of Mike Evans. According to Jason La Canfora of CBS sports, Tampa Bay is looking to the trade market to fix that weakness.
Tampa Bay making a push to land a vet WR, sources said. Willing to move a pick and/or CB J. Banks or A. Verner for the right guy…
— Jason La Canfora (@JasonLaCanfora) October 26, 2016
Some combination of a pick, and either Alterraun Verner or Johnthan Banks could probably land a significant receiver.
Alshon Jeffery’s name has been talked about in trades, though Chris Wesseling of NFL.com reported that those rumors have “no merit” to them. Torrey Smith has been another named thrown around in trade rumors. Ted Ginn and Brandon Marshall would also both make some sense, coming from non-contending teams.
The Chicago Bears, San Francisco 49ers, Carolina Panthers and New York Jets all have needs in the secondary as well, so Banks and Verner would be valuable commodities.
